Dorothy Todd Obituary

Dorothy M. Todd

Born: September 21, 1932; in Chicago, IL

Died: December 19, 2020; in Naperville, IL

Dorothy M. Todd (nee Berry), age 88, a resident of Sunrise Naperville North for three years, former longtime resident of Downers Grove, IL, passed away on Saturday, December 19, 2020 at Sunrise Naperville North with her three children beside her. She was born September 21, 1932 in Chicago, IL.

Beloved wife of the late Richard M. Todd, whom she married on April 17, 1954 and who preceded her in death on January 1, 2004, loving mother of Sharon (the late Wayne) Koltis of Woodridge, IL, Richard (Sue) Todd of Downers Grove, IL and Nancy (Bob) Shuman of Naperville, adored grandmother of Todd (Liz) Koltis and Laura (Michael) Adamec; Richard Todd (Amie Byrne), Amy (Justin) Vano and Julie (Jason) Mesmer; Bill (Kristin) Shuman, Tom (Amanda) Shuman and Allison Shuman, cherished great-grandmother of Charlie and Emily Koltis; Leighton and Theo Adamec; Maggie and Penny Todd; Aidan, Kaylee and Logan Vano; Lillian Mesmer; Brayden and Myles Shuman; Brooklyn Shuman, devoted daughter of the late Robert I. and Pearl L. (nee Alberts) Berry, dear sister of the late Robert (Jeanne) Berry and the late Jean (the late Mel) Forbis, fond aunt, great-aunt and friend of many.

Dorothy grew up on Chicago's South Side, was a graduate of Calumet High School and attended Valparaiso University in Valparaiso, IN. A loving and devoted homemaker, Dorothy also worked as a secretary for McDonald's Corporation in Oak Brook, IL. She enjoyed her family, boating, bowling, and golfing.
